Bol Step into the vibrant world of early 20th-century Spain with Amy Ella Blanchard's engaging novel, "The glad lady". This captivating work of women's fiction invites readers to experience the adventures of Americans abroad during a leisurely vacation. Against a backdrop of sun-drenched landscapes and rich cultural traditions, the characters navigate new social customs and unexpected encounters. "The glad lady" beautifully explores the dynamics of man-woman relationships as individuals from different worlds connect and intertwine. Blanchard's keen observations delve into the nuances of romance, cultural immersion, and the personal journeys undertaken while far from home. It's a tale rich in the charm of foreign travel and the intricate dance of societal expectations. This timeless story resonates with anyone drawn to narratives of discovery, both personal and cultural. It offers a delightful escape into a bygone era, celebrating the enduring appeal of human connection and the allure of a Spanish holiday.
